How agro-environmental and climate measures are affecting farming system performances in Guadeloupe?: Lessons for the design of effective climate change policies

Résumé

Relatively a few studies assess the impact of climate change (CC) policies on effective farmers' agronomic practices and associated agro-technical performance. This study aimed at characterizing how CC policies can help farmers to combine CC with other environmental issues to support the design of more effective policies at the farm level. It was conducted in Guadeloupe, where farming systems are highly vulnerable to CC. We analyzed the Agro-Environmental and Climate Measures (AECM) proposed by the European Union. We made surveys with 39 farmers and used an existing whole-farm simulation tool to assess practices promoted by the current AECM. The tool was also used to assess the new AECM under discussion by stakeholders. Structural characteristics allowed identifying various types of farms. These characteristics may affect farmers' capacity to implement the current AECM given that they are labour-intensive. New AECM focused on the decrease in pesticides and do not properly address CC since most of them lead to an increase in greenhouse gas emissions and are very different from the current farmers' CC adaptation strategies. Synergies can be found between the reduction of pesticide use and CC if the alternatives proposed also permit to decrease in the use of synthetic fertilizers.
